To: jeevacation©gmaitcompeevacation©gmail.corni From: AFHU Sent Mon 6/17/2013 6:40:58 PM Subject: Hear Barbra Streisand accept her Honorary Doctorate from The Hebrew University of Jerusalem Tide: AFHU EMAIL 'I wish the world were more like the hallways of the Hebrew University,' says Barbra Streisand Legendary singer, actress and philanthropist receives honorary doctorate from the Hebrew University Jerusalem Legendary American actress, director, singer, producer, composer, philanthropist and activist Barbra Streisa received an honorary doctor of philosophy degree from the Hebrew University of Jerusalem today. T ceremony took place at 4 p.m. on the Mount Scopus campus, during the 76th Hebrew University Internatiot Board of Governors Meetir ollowing welcomes from the Chairman of the Hebn University's Board of Governors, Mr. Michael Federmann, and Prof. Menahem Ben-Sasson, the Hebn University's president, the honorary doctorate was presented to Ms. Streisand in recognition of her profession achievements, outstanding humanitarianism, leadership in the realm of human and civil rights, and dedication Israel and the Jewish peop An audio recording of Ms. Streisand's comments is available to news organizations http://bitly/hebrewu_streisand. It's not only home to a diverse population of some of Israel's best a brightest students, but it also houses the Emanuel Streisand Building for Jewish Studie: In 1984 Ms. Streisand established the Emanuel Streisand Building in memory of her beloved father, whom s praised at the time as "a teacher, scholar and religious man who devoted himself to education "I think he would be very proud to know that this esteemed institution is honoring his daughter," she said toch Streisand said it made her happy to read in the newspaper that more women than men graduated witl doctorate at the Hebrew University's Convocation last nigl "One of the things I've always admired about this university is the fact that here, women and men, Jews a Arabs, Christians and Muslims, native-born and immigrants, sit together in classes, share the same cafeteria learn from the same professors, and dream together of a good and meaningful life," she sa "I wish the word were more like the hallways of the Hebrew University," she adds treisand condemned manifestations of exclusion of women Israel, saying, "I realize it's not easy to fully grasp the dynamics of what happens in a foreign land. Israel and t United States have much in common: Two great and noble countries, each with problems of course, but alwa striving to shine as a beacon of hope. So it's distressing to hear about women in Israel being forced to sit at t back of a bus, or when we hear about Women of the Wall having metal chairs hurled at them when they au= to peacefully pray, or when women are banned from singing in public ceremonies. But I'm also pleased to re that things are changing here. Repairs are being made and that's very goof Streisand also complimented the debut speech of new Member of Knesset Dr. Ruth Calderon and said tt Calderon's speech served as an example of secular-religious dialogue through which people and countries c come togeth' She concluded by quoting Albert Einstein, one of the founders of the Hebrew University: "Example isn't anott way to teach, it's the only way to tad At the conclusion of the ceremony, a member of the audience called out, "We love you, Barbra!" When Hebn University President Prof. Menahem Ben-Sasson pointed out that with her honorary doctorate she is now "I Streisand," the audience member shouted back, "We love you, Dr. Streisanc EFTA_R1_00453104 EFTA01970806 After the event, Streisand toured the Mount Scopus campus and visited the building named for her father. S also met with a number of scholars and students from the university, and among other things discussed the stat of worm Ms. Streisand has been long admired for her civic activism and philanthropic leadership. Her commitment reflected in the work of The Streisand Foundation, which is dedicated to fostering women's equality and heal: protecting human and civil rights, advancing the needs of at-risk children in society and preserving t environment. She often donates the proceeds from her performances on behalf of important cause AFHU.
